0920 SCHWARZ (Dilatrate-SR 40 mg)

Generic Name: isosorbide dinitrate

Pill imprint 0920 SCHWARZ has been identified as Dilatrate-SR 40 mg.

Dilatrate-SR is used in the treatment of angina; angina pectoris prophylaxis; pulmonary arterial hypertension; esophageal spasm; heart failure and belongs to the drug class antianginal agents. Risk cannot be ruled out during pregnancy. Dilatrate-SR 40 mg is not subject to the Controlled Substances Act.
